Sha256: 0f436a2b690a88b89bfc391874b838a2409b35ad9d175c3c3c842321d54a499e

Contents?: true

Size: 458 Bytes

Versions: 60

Compression:

Stored size: 458 Bytes

Contents

require 'spec_helper'
require 'facter'
require 'facter/util/partitions'

describe 'Facter::Util::Partitions' do
  describe 'on unsupported OSs' do
    before :each do
      Facter.fact(:kernel).stubs(:value).returns("SunOS")
    end
    
    it 'list should return empty array' do
      Facter::Util::Partitions.list.should == []
    end

    it 'available? should return false' do
      Facter::Util::Partitions.available?.should == false
    end
  end
end

Version data entries

60 entries across 60 versions & 1 rubygems

Version Path
facter-2.4.1 spec/unit/util/partitions_spec.rb
facter-2.4.1-x86-mingw32 spec/unit/util/partitions_spec.rb
facter-2.4.1-x64-mingw32 spec/unit/util/partitions_spec.rb
facter-2.4.1-universal-darwin spec/unit/util/partitions_spec.rb
facter-2.4.0 spec/unit/util/partitions_spec.rb
facter-2.4.0-x86-mingw32 spec/unit/util/partitions_spec.rb
facter-2.4.0-x64-mingw32 spec/unit/util/partitions_spec.rb
facter-2.4.0-universal-darwin spec/unit/util/partitions_spec.rb
facter-2.3.0 spec/unit/util/partitions_spec.rb
facter-2.3.0-x86-mingw32 spec/unit/util/partitions_spec.rb
facter-2.3.0-x64-mingw32 spec/unit/util/partitions_spec.rb
facter-2.3.0-universal-darwin spec/unit/util/partitions_spec.rb
facter-2.2.0 spec/unit/util/partitions_spec.rb
facter-2.2.0-x86-mingw32 spec/unit/util/partitions_spec.rb
facter-2.2.0-x64-mingw32 spec/unit/util/partitions_spec.rb
facter-2.2.0-universal-darwin spec/unit/util/partitions_spec.rb
facter-2.1.0 spec/unit/util/partitions_spec.rb
facter-2.1.0-x86-mingw32 spec/unit/util/partitions_spec.rb
facter-2.1.0-x64-mingw32 spec/unit/util/partitions_spec.rb
facter-2.1.0-universal-darwin spec/unit/util/partitions_spec.rb